
Giants call up RHP Carson Seymour for major league debut
The move comes in advance of a three-game road series against the Chicago White Sox and at the start of a 10-game road trip.
Seymour, 26, is a former sixth-round draft pick by the New York Mets in 2021, who was traded to the Giants a year later. He was 3-8 with a 3.89 ERA in 15 starts for Sacramento this season.
Hjelle, 28, is 1-1 with a 6.75 ERA in nine appearances (one start) for the Giants this season. Over four seasons in San Francisco, he is 7-8 with a 4.97 ERA in 90 appearances (one start).

Taylor Swift's boyfriend co-owns a restaurant - here's what's on the menu
Travis Kelce and Patrick Mahomes ' new steakhouse, 1587 Prime, is set to open on 17 September in Kansas City. The restaurant, named after their jersey numbers, will be located in the Loews Kansas City Hotel and spans 10,000 square feet across two floors. Reservations for 1587 Prime will become available from 12 p.m. CST on Wednesday, 20 August. The menu promises luxurious fare, including wagyu beef, togarashi-fried chicken, and a "steak flight experience". The opening coincides with Patrick Mahomes' 30th birthday and follows the start of the 2025-2026 NFL season.

Cubs recall LHP Tom Cosgrove ahead of doubleheader
August 19 - Ahead of an attempt to play a doubleheader for the second consecutive day, the Chicago Cubs recalled left-hander Tom Cosgrove from Triple-A Iowa on Tuesday and optioned left-hander Luke Little to Triple-A. In addition, right-hander Gavin Hollowell was optioned to Iowa. Hollowell, 27, was added as the 27th member of the roster for Monday's doubleheader against the Milwaukee Brewers that was reduced to one game because of inclement weather. He allowed four runs over two innings in a 7-0 loss to the Brewers in the one game that was played. Little, 24, was recalled Monday and also pitched two innings, while allowing one unearned run. In two appearances with the Cubs this season, Little has a 3.38 ERA in 2 2/3 innings. Cosgrove, 29, has a 2.25 ERA in two relief appearances with the Cubs this season. The Cubs and Brewers will be allowed to add a 27th member to their rosters in advance of Game 2 on Tuesday. --Field Level Media

Derek Carr returns to football in new role three months after New Orleans Saints QB retired at age 34
Derek Carr is back involved with the NFL, only three months removed from his shocking retirement from football as part of YouTube 's inaugural league broadcast in a few weeks. The former New Orleans Saints quarterback will be an in-studio analyst for the second game of the NFL season between the Kansas City Chiefs and the Los Angeles Chargers. Carr will be based in California for the game, and not in Sao Paulo, Brazil, where the NFL has journeyed for the second straight year. The 34-year-old officially retired on May 10 due to a labral tear and 'significant degenerative changes to his rotator cuff.' Playing through the injury and surgery were also considered as options for the longtime NFL quarterback before he decided to step away from his playing career. Also in the Los Angeles-based studio for pre-game analysis will be former NFLers Brandon Marhsall and Tyrann Mathieu, as well as Peter Overzet. In the booth for Chargers-Chiefs will be Rich Eisen on play-by-play commentary, alongside former NFL quarterback Kurt Warner as the game analyst. Terry McAulay will be the rules analyst, with Rene Giraldo and Edgar Lopez handling the Spanish commentary. On the sidelines for the game will be YouTube creator Deestroying, combining with the website that helped make him famous in this venture into the NFL, as well as commentator Stacey Dales. Kay Adams and Cam Newton will be the lead analysts to make the trek to Brazil for pregame and postgame talk. Dales and Deestroying will also join the duo after the AFC West battle wraps up. The game will kick off on Sept. 5 at 8 pm with no subscription required. It will also be available on YouTube TV in the United States. Carr played for 11 seasons in the NFL, with his first nine coming with the Raiders before signing with the Saints.
